InTheLoupe
Now that displays have such high densities of pixels, I wondered if it would be possible to make “pixel type” 2D games with actual (not scaled up) pixels and a magnifying glass to control the character through a large static map. I put some aluminum tape on the loupe (magnifying glass) to transmit the capacitance from your fingers to the display. So to control the character all you have to do is move the loupe around the screen. The over-world map never moves, you move your tiny character around by moving the magnifying glass
